《電子技術應用》
您所在的位置:首頁 > 通信與網絡 > 設計應用 > 面向低功耗無線傳感器網絡的智能拓撲控制算法
面向低功耗無線傳感器網絡的智能拓撲控制算法
2020年電子技術應用第11期
倪 磊,李曉鈺,張 勇
成都工業(yè)學院 網絡與通信工程學院,四川 成都610400
摘要: 降低無線傳感器節(jié)點能耗是當下拓撲算法研究的重點。通過對功率控制型算法進行研究后發(fā)現(xiàn),現(xiàn)有算法忽略多跳中繼區(qū)域問題,從而增加節(jié)點的能耗。因此提出面向低功耗的智能拓撲控制算法,該算法通過收集各節(jié)點功耗反饋信息后形成最大鄰近節(jié)點拓撲,遍歷所有鄰近節(jié)點后選擇能量消耗最小的路徑。對網絡連通性、節(jié)點度和能量消耗等性能指標仿真分析,算法能夠消除不合理的多跳,降低每個節(jié)點的最大發(fā)射功率,維護全網絡的連通性,理論上具有一定的實際應用價值。
中圖分類號: TN915.01
文獻標識碼: A
DOI:10.16157/j.issn.0258-7998.200355
中文引用格式: 倪磊,李曉鈺,張勇. 面向低功耗無線傳感器網絡的智能拓撲控制算法[J].電子技術應用,2020,46(11):79-81,86.
英文引用格式: Ni Lei,Li Xiaoyu,Zhang Yong. Intelligent topology control in low power wireless sensor networks[J]. Application of Electronic Technique,2020,46(11):79-81,86.
Intelligent topology control in low power wireless sensor networks
Ni Lei,Li Xiaoyu,Zhang Yong
School of Network & Communication Engineering,Chengdu Technological University,Chengdu 610400,China
Abstract: Reducing the energy consumption of wireless sensor nodes is the focus of intelligent algorithm research. This paper studies the power control algorithm and finds that the existing algorithm ignores the problem of multi-hop relay area, which increases the energy consumption of nodes. Therefore, this paper proposes a low-power intelligent topology control algorithm. The algorithm collects the feedback information of each node′s power consumption, forms the topology of the largest neighboring node, traverses all neighboring nodes, and selects the path with the least energy consumption. The algorithm can eliminate unreasonable multi-hop, reduce the maximum transmission power of each node, and maintain the connectivity of the whole network. In theory, the algorithm has certain practical application value.
Key words : wireless senor network;RBTC;node degree;low power consumption

0 引言

    隨著人工智能及智能制造在工業(yè)領域、軍事領域、環(huán)境監(jiān)測等方面的廣泛應用,新型分布式無線傳感器由于無需接線、超低能耗、使用方便,正變得越來越廣泛。如何在滿足網絡覆蓋度和連通度的前提下,節(jié)省無線傳感器節(jié)點能量、形成高效的數(shù)據轉發(fā)拓撲結構,是拓撲控制算法研究的重點[1]。

    目前提出的拓撲控制算法一般是針對網絡拓撲的某一方面進行了優(yōu)化設計。文獻[2]中算法未考慮網絡負載平衡、網絡的整體能耗水平和網絡中單一節(jié)點能量狀態(tài)帶來的影響;文獻[3]最小生成樹算法(MSTP)和文獻[4]鄰近圖算法(DRNG)都忽略了多跳中繼區(qū)域問題,從而增加了節(jié)點的能耗;文獻[5]中算法易形成節(jié)點孤島,影響網絡的連通性,無法保障數(shù)據傳送的可靠性[5-6];文獻[7]算法未考慮通信開銷和網絡的魯棒性問題。本文通過對多跳中繼區(qū)域的分析,設計一種智能拓撲控制算法RBTC(Relay-Based Topology Control Algorithm)。通過分析得出,該算法不僅能消除不合理多跳,而且降低最小路徑損耗和發(fā)射功率。




本文詳細內容請下載:http://theprogrammingfactory.com/resource/share/2000003059




作者信息:

倪  磊,李曉鈺,張  勇

(成都工業(yè)學院 網絡與通信工程學院,四川 成都610400)

此內容為AET網站原創(chuàng),未經授權禁止轉載。